Should First Responders Try & Find Their Own Resources?

By Vanessa Stapleton – President Armor Up West Virginia

Organizations like Safe Call Now (the national crisis hotline for first responders and their families) and Serve and Protect (which offers trauma services to first responders and their families) have been around for over a decade. They have been helping first responders, confidentially, find the best help in the country longer than most first responders have been working. They know which programs work, and also which programs are not as effective.

A Day In The Life Of A First Responder In Treatment

By Vanessa Stapleton – President Armor Up West Virginia

Mental health disorders and addiction are some of the most pressing issues facing the public health system today. Some people are at a greater risk of developing these conditions than others, such as individuals who are exposed to traumatic events. This includes first responders; the first people to show up at the scene of a natural disaster, terrorist attack, or serious crime.
